Urologic Surgeons – Academic & Community Opportunities
UMass Memorial Health / UMass Chan Medical School
UMass Memorial Medical Group has openings for several BC/BE Urologic Surgeons to join our expanding team. The Department of Urology at UMass Memorial Health, the clinical partner of UMass Chan Medical School in Worcester, MA, is growing its Division of Community-Based Urology. We have two immediate openings for General Urologists, with plans to grow the division to six physicians. We seek individuals with a strong commitment to patient care and teaching residents and medical student.
Position Highlights
- Position offers a blend of clinical time at one of our three community and time working at our University Campus.
- Opportunities for clinical, basic, translational, and health-related quality research in a collaborative academic environment
We offer:
- Competitive compensation including guarantee period and RVU bonuses
- Sign on bonus and relocation package
- Generous PTO and CME time
- Medical, Dental, Optical and Malpractice with tail
- Retirement plan with high employer contribution
- UMass Medical School faculty appointment
Why Join UMass Memorial Health?
The Department of Urology offers a high-volume, academically oriented surgical practice supported by outstanding colleagues and resources. Physicians have access to leading-edge technology and a strong referral base, with the flexibility to help shape and grow our community-based services.
Location Benefits – Worcester, MA:
Worcester, the second-largest city in Massachusetts, is rich in history and offers:
- Excellent primary and secondary schools
- Several highly regarded colleges and universities
- Thriving cultural scene with restaurants, theaters, museums, and concert venues
- Easy access to Boston, Cape Cod, and Providence, RI (all within an hour’s drive)
- A vibrant community serving over 1 million people in Central Massachusetts
Join us and enjoy the balance of academic medicine, community engagement, and the quality of life that Central Massachusetts offers.
